- Statut : non résolu
- Ce sujet contient 22 réponses, 4 participants et a été mis à jour pour la dernière fois par Fundance, le il y a 12 années et 2 mois.
-
AuteurMessages
-
4 mai 2012 à 14 h 41 min #509189
Bonjour,
Ma configuration WP actuelle
– Version de WordPress : 3.3.2
– Version de PHP/MySQL : 5
– Thème utilisé : twenty eleven modifié
– Extensions en place : contact form, google map, nextgen gallery
– Nom de l’hebergeur : 1&1
– Adresse du site : http://www.morganbriant-guitares.com/testv1/?page_id=203Problème(s) rencontré(s) :
Je voudrais customiser un peu la page prestations en y intégrant un fond, mais ça change aussi toutes les pages, comment faire pour ne changer le fond que de la partie prestations ? C’est pareil pour la couleur de la typo comment changer uniquement la couleur de la typo de la page prestations ?
Je vais vouloir aussi bouger la typo, j’imagine que ca va aussi se repercuter sur les autres pages, en fait je voudrais rendre la page prestations indépendante des autres pages.petit détail chiant : en intégrant le fond dans prestation, les coins carrés du jps ressortent derrière les arrondis du haut..comment éviter ça ? j’ai essayé avec un padding mais sans succès
4 mai 2012 à 15 h 09 min #831327Je ne l’ai jamais fait et ne saurais endire plus, mais il faut alors faire un CSS particulier pour cette page.
4 mai 2012 à 15 h 17 min #831328ok, d’accord, peut-tu m’en dire plus sur la façon d’organiser ça, il doit y avoir les liens à faire ?
4 mai 2012 à 15 h 20 min #831329Je veux dire à quoi je dois relier ce nouveau css ?
4 mai 2012 à 15 h 44 min #831330OsaraInvitéMaître WordPress34072 contributionsOu créer un nouveau modèle de page
voici un tutoriel:http://wpchannel.com/creer-modele-page-wordpress/
les class (css) sont liées au div.
4 mai 2012 à 16 h 46 min #831331Merci Osara, je comprends le principe, ya juste un pti soucis pour la pratique.
J’ai renommé l’id=content en content2 et rajouté ds la feuille de style le css pour content2 et comme on peut le voir, l’image a l’air d’apparaitre derrière , pourquoi ?4 mai 2012 à 17 h 03 min #831332OsaraInvitéMaître WordPress34072 contributionsN’oublie pas de faire un thème enfant si tu fais plusieurs modifications sur les templates ou dans le fichier style.css. Autrement à la prochaine mise à jour du thème tu vas tout perdre.
Essaie d’utiliser z-index, voici un tutoriel:
http://www.alsacreations.com/astuce/lire/84-comment-fonctionne-la-proprit-css-z-index.html4 mai 2012 à 17 h 12 min #831333OsaraInvitéMaître WordPress34072 contributionsOups!!
Erreur: modifications sur les templates page php4 mai 2012 à 17 h 21 min #831334ok merci pour l’info, je l’ai fait sans le savoir j’ai copié collé le dossier twenty-eleven en le renommant donc ça devrait être bon (j’espere ! 🙂)
Sinon, c’est vraiment frustrant de comprendre le principe de tes tutos sans arriver à les mettre en pratique surement à cause d’une erreur toute bête, j’ai bien mis un z-index à content2 mais il reste encore en arrière plan
4 mai 2012 à 17 h 29 min #831335OsaraInvitéMaître WordPress34072 contributionsJe ne vois plus du tout votre image en arrière plan l’avez-vous supprimée?
4 mai 2012 à 18 h 15 min #831336Non, dans prestations on peut voir qu’elle est bien derrière, on voit les coins carrés beige derrière les arrondis en haut.
On peut voir aussi qu’avec firebug, elle se trouve bien dans content2.4 mai 2012 à 18 h 41 min #831337OsaraInvitéMaître WordPress34072 contributionsJe ne la vois pas mais ce n’est point grave, il me semble que ce n’est pas la bonne class
Il faut mette votre image dans la class « .entry-content ».Je suis pas certaine à 100% avant de faire la modification faire une sauvegarde de votre fichier style.css sur votre bureau.
4 mai 2012 à 19 h 28 min #831338arg, si je la met dans la classe « .entry-content », l’image apparait de nouveau sur chaque page
4 mai 2012 à 19 h 48 min #831339OsaraInvitéMaître WordPress34072 contributionsBon ben on a déjà trouvé la bonne class.
Je pense qu’il faut créer une nouvelle page avec le tuto de vpchannel mentionné ci-dessus, ensuite crée une nouvelle class qui va remplacer .entry-content lié au div.
Cette nouvelle page doit être attribuée seulement ou vous désirez avoir une image en background.
6 mai 2012 à 14 h 15 min #831340ok, la nouvelle page a bien été créée (content2).
j’ai aussi placé un.entry-content2{
padding: 16px 20px 10px 20px;
background: url(« images/pages/fond_presta.jpg »);
}dans le style.css que j’ai mis en ligne
Mais en rajoutant le « 2 » à la suite de .entry-content dans firebug, le fond disparait ainsi que la mise en page du texte avec les padding, je ne sais pas ce que j’ai fait de travers…
-
AuteurMessages
- Vous devez être connecté pour répondre à ce sujet.